TO THE BIBLE: Matthew 5:14,16
“You are the light of the world. A city that is set on a hill cannot be hidden…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works and glorify your Father in heaven.”

LET’S TALK
There are billions of people on Planet Earth. It’s interesting to note that no other human has ever been exactly like you; none is now, and none will ever be. God made it so!

Your uniqueness is such that it can’t be obscured. It’s the reason you must live your best, be your best, and put your best into serving the Lord Jesus Christ.

In our opening scripture, the Lord said, “You’re the light of the world, a city on a hill that can’t be hidden.” But He didn’t stop there; He added, “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works and glorify your Father in heaven.”

This is significant; it lets you know you have a divine mandate from Him to shine before all men—anywhere and everywhere.

This implies that you can always win and make progress, no matter the circumstances of your life. In this regard, Joseph, Jacob’s son, is a remarkable example. His brothers sold him into slavery, and he was later imprisoned after being falsely charged.

In spite of this, he shone brightly in the midst of those terrible times, finally rising to become Prime Minister of a foreign country, according to God’s plan and purpose.

As you pay attention to the Master’s instruction to shine, setting forth His wonderful deeds and displaying His virtues and perfections, the Scripture says men will glorify your Father in heaven.

I encourage you to put your focus and best energies into what God has called you to do, no matter where you are in life. It won’t be long before you’re catapulted to a higher dimension of success, with your life continually bringing Him glory and honour.
